The Real Real About Finney's kickboxing Gym
by tlight at Citysearch
If you are a novice fighter this is the only place in St louis that I know of. If you are a real fighter this is the only place in St. Louis too. Overall, Finney's is a very good gym--but is not the only good gym in the country. The coach seems respectable and he seems to know how to box/kickbox. There are some problems. There were many good fighters, but many were still novice fighters thinking they were advanced. Further, many of the fighters gave the impression that Finney's is the only place someone could possibly learn how to fight. This is just ignorant Also, when someone is a new fighter the other fighters should let him/her be for a while. Also, the gym is very small, especially when there is over ten fighters in the gym. Again, Finney's is an overall good gym that needs some improvements.
- Pros: Good coach, Good hours, Serious fighting
- Cons: Pushy fighters, Small gym, Expensive
